$10m breast cancer research program aims for zero deaths by 2030

A NEW $10 million research program, spearheaded by the National Breast Cancer Foundation, is working towards zero deaths from breast cancer by 2030. Associate professor Elgene Lim, researcher at the Garvan Institute reveals some of the exciting advances.
Prof Lim is a breast cancer researcher at the Garvan Institute of Medical Research and medical oncologist at St Vincent’s Hospital.
